Access of Refugees to Higher Education
Media For Social Change / 20 June 2023 / 39 views
In 2020 Refugee Law Project, the University of Edinburgh and the American University of Beirut worked together on a Foundations For All blended learning programme that facilitates access to higher education for refugee and host students whose education was disrupted by conflict. Many such students fail to get back to school because of the lack of academic papers, finances among other challenges. In this podcast, we bring you the stories of these students and what we have been doing with Universities in Uganda to address issues of access to higher education.
